Block 3913995

0x01ac290af18517e1b0ae5c0a05d21012eb80a9b6407a1176c091c9463e1cba03
Transactions0
Height3913995
Confirmations17633677
TimestampThu, 15 Jun 2017 03:58:14 UTC
Size (bytes)539
Version
Merkle Root
Nonce0xd66c8ce0118a626c
Bits
Difficulty0x220ad5ad39c1